
Housing costs in Franklin?
A typical home costs
$109,100, which is 67.7% less expensive than the national average of
$338,100 and 43.8% less expensive than the average Kansas home, at
$194,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Franklin costs
$860 per month, which is 39.9% cheaper than the national average of
$1,430 and 12.8% cheaper than the state average of
$970.
Can I afford Franklin?
To live comfortably in Franklin (zip 66735), Kansas, a minimum annual income of
$20,880 for a family, and
$26,400 for a single person is recommended.
